    Alsons Power turns over first Day Care Center in Sarangani

    Alsons Power Group has turned over its first Early Childhood Care and Development (ECCD) Center in Sarangani province, marking a new step in its community development efforts.

    The 48-square-meter day care center is located in Barangay Amsipit, Maasim. It was built through the company’s Maasim-based units, Sarangani Energy Corp. and Siguil Hydro Power Corp., in partnership with the local government of Maasim and Barangay Amsipit officials. The land was donated by the Mad family.

    The facility will provide a safe and dedicated learning space for more than 50 preschool children from Sitio Tahakayo and nearby sitios Lebe, Makmal, Kabkal, and Titip.

    Company officials said the project shows that their role in communities goes beyond providing electricity. They stressed that education is just as important as power in improving quality of life.

    While Alsons Power has long supported high school and college scholars, it recognized the need to invest in early childhood education, especially in rural areas where preschool classrooms are often lacking.

    Aside from building the facility, the company said it will also support teacher and volunteer training through the Conrado and Ladislawa Alcantara Foundation Inc. to help ensure quality instruction.

    Company officials described the project as an investment in the future, saying that helping young children build a strong foundation is key to long-term community growth.
